To suit the functions you have in mind, oxygen sensors come in many differing types; however even when you employ the most advanced type, it may still jeopardize your automobile's performance the moment it does get damaged. With a working Subaru Forester oxygen sensor, you are assured that your engine is regularly provided with correct mixture of air and fuel, thereby letting it perform an effective combustion process.

Subaru Forester oxygen sensors don't have a preset lifespan, yet many of them begin to breakdown after reaching 100,000 miles. Because it is regularly exposed to coolant, fuel, as well as grime build up, your automotive oxygen sensor is also susceptible to corrosion; if detected in early stage, this matter can be resolved by cleaning the sensor thoroughly. You'll know when it's perfect time to change your stock sensor because of noticeable clues like unfavorable emissions, poor fuel mileage, and engine issues like idling roughly and pinging.
